Latest Patents

Ippolito's most notable patent, titled "Tumor specific antibodies and T-cell receptors and methods of identifying the same," outlines innovative methods for identifying these critical components of the immune response. The patent describes techniques involving paired mRNA sequencing from individual immune cells found in sentinel lymph nodes and the comparison of these sequences with corresponding mass spectroscopy data from cancer patients. This method allows for the dissection of immune responses to specific tumors, paving the way for personalized cancer treatments. Additionally, the patent includes the discovery of novel tumor-specific antibodies, such as those binding to NY-ESO-1, which is vital for advancing cancer immunotherapy.
